Bhubaneswar: The results for the Plus II board examinations conducted by the Council of Higher Secondary Education (CHSE) in Odisha were announced on Wednesday.
Schools & Mass Education Minister Nityananda Gond revealed the results for all streams, including Science, Commerce, and Arts. This year, the overall pass rate increased to 85.85%, up from 83.45% last year.
Students can access their Plus Two results on the official websites — CHSE Odisha and the Odisha Results Portal. Additionally, results will be available on DigiLocker.

According to CHSE Chairman Mrunal Kanti Das, this year saw a total of 4,00,736 students registered for the Higher Secondary examinations. Out of these, 2,56,042 students were from the Arts stream, 1,14,238 from Science, 24,533 from Commerce, and 5,923 from Vocational courses.
The Plus II examinations took place from February 18 to March 21, while practical exams were conducted between January 2 and January 15.
Last year, the board announced the 2025 Plus II results on May 21, with examinations held from February 16 to March 20.
